The conversations with China over Ghana’s debt have been positive and encouraging, Finance Minister Ken Ofori-Atta has revealed.
The Minister said in a twee that the ongoing negotiation is going as expected.
The Minister left Ghana on Wednesday for Beijing to meet with Chinese officials to discuss a proposed debt restructuring for Ghana.
“So far had very positive and encouraging meetings in China! Looking forward to securing external assurances very soon, even as we pass our outstanding domestic revenue bills back home. Great progress on all fronts.”
